A penthouse apartment overlooking Dubai beach has sold for a massive £88.5 million – the most expensive property by size ever sold in the millionaires’ playground city.

The deal has gone through for the flagship apartment at the Jumeirah Marsa Al Arab beachfront development before building work has even been completed.

And with a price per square foot of over £3,250, the apartment – which has its own private swimming pool – has broken records as the most expensive apartment sold in Dubai to date.

The penthouse spans over 27,000 square feet, with just over 13,000 square feet of outdoor living space – including that pool – and has 360 degree views of the city and ocean.

The nearly-£90m penthouse is the biggest and tallest of four in the development, which also includes a further 17 luxury flats.

Katerina Giannouka, Chief Executive Officer of Jumeirah Group, said: ‘Our residences at Jumeirah Marsa Al Arab are clearly an attractive proposition for our investor audience and we are delighted to bring such unique residential concepts that redefine the art of luxury living to Dubai’s landscape.’

The nautical-inspired hotel is set to open later this year next to the wave-shaped Jumeirah Beach Hotel and sailboat-inspired Burj Al Arab. 

It takes its design inspiration from an avant-garde super yacht completing trilogy of super buildings on the Jumeirah shorefront.

The Marsa Al Arab Hotel will have 386 rooms and suites, 4 penthouses, apart from 83 hotel apartment suites set alongside private gardens.

Dubai’s soaring property market, which has a high proportion of luxury homes, is projected to grow by 73 percent by the end at the decade, according to figures cited by Jumeirah.

Details of the buyer have not been revealed.

The penthouse, sold by Luxhabitat Sotheby’s International Reality, is located on the highest floor of the hotel.

Marsa Al Arab is expected to open later this year.

The hotel is part of a larger development effort in the area, with plans to build a luxury 82-berth marina and boardwalk.
